Understanding Blockchain Fundamentals
At its core, blockchain is a distributed ledger that records transactions across many computers in a way that ensures the integrity of the data. This decentralized nature minimizes the risk of single-point failures and enhances trust among participants. Key characteristics of blockchain include immutability, transparency, and security, making it applicable in various fields.

Interoperability Solutions
One of the significant challenges in the blockchain ecosystem has been the difficulty in allowing different blockchains to communicate with one another. Recent projects, such as Polkadot and Cosmos, aim to create frameworks that enable seamless interaction between various blockchains. This interoperability can enhance usability and broaden the scope of decentralized applications (dApps).

Layer 2 Solutions
Scalability remains a critical hurdle for many blockchain platforms, particularly Ethereum. Layer 2 solutions like the Lightning Network and various rollups (Optimistic and zk-Rollups) have emerged to alleviate congestion and reduce transaction costs. These approaches facilitate faster transactions while maintaining a high level of security, enabling broader adoption of blockchain technology.

Decentralized Finance (DeFi) Evolution
The DeFi movement has introduced innovative financial solutions that bypass traditional banking systems. Platforms like Uniswap and Aave have paved the way for peer-to-peer lending, automated market-making, and yield farming. As DeFi matures, we can expect enhanced regulatory frameworks and more robust security measures to protect users while fostering innovation.

Enhanced Privacy and Security Features
With the increasing amount of data shared on blockchains, privacy concerns are paramount. Solutions such as zero-knowledge proofs will likely become more mainstream, enabling transactions to be validated without revealing sensitive information. This advancement can open new avenues for secure transactions in various industries, from healthcare to finance.

Sustainability and Green Blockchain Initiatives
As concerns about climate change rise, the energy consumption associated with blockchain mining has come under scrutiny. Innovations aimed at creating more energy-efficient consensus mechanisms (such as Proof of Stake) and exploring eco-friendly blockchain solutions will become increasingly important. The future of blockchain may hinge on its ability to demonstrate sustainability.
